What is wavelength
distance between the same points on two consecutive waves
What is the amplitude
distance from equilibrium line to the maximum displacement
What is frequency
The number of waves that pass a single point per second
What is frequency measured in
hertz
What is the period
The time taken for a whole wave to completely pass a single point

What is the formula for wavespeed
FREQUENCY X WAVELENGTH
What are transverse waves
the waves oscillations are right angles to the direction of the travel
name 3 examples of transverse waves
ripples on surface of water
EM waves
ocean waves
What are longitudinal waves
where the oscillations are parallel to the direction of travel
Name 3 examples of longitudinal waves
sound waves
ultrasound
spring vibration
